Model: Deco X50-Outdoor  
Hardware Version: V1
Firmware Version: 1.3.1 Build 20251030 Rel. 41614

Hello everyone,

 

I am experiencing a persistent issue with my Deco X50 Outdoor whenever it is connected via cable (Ethernet Backhaul) to my main Deco unit. The system log is flooded every few seconds with the following error message:

 

daemon.err /usr/bin/apsd: apsd_check_eth_has_neigh:1432: Error: can't find ifname[eth1.591] in eth_ifname

 

Troubleshooting Performed:

  1. Cables: The error persists using brand new T568B cat6 cables and even when using the original cable provided in the box.

  2. Ports: The error occurs on both Ethernet ports of the X50 Outdoor and when connected to different ports on the main Deco/Switch.

  3. Factory Reset: Performed a full Hard Reset (physical button) and reconfigured the unit from scratch. The eth1.591 error returns as soon as the Ethernet link is established.

     

  4. Settings: IPTV/VLAN, Guest Network, and IoT Network are all Disabled, yet the system continuously attempts to poll the 591 VLAN interface on the Ethernet port.
  5. Advanced Logs: Upon enabling the Guest Network for testing, the logs showed further ioctl failures (send_mesh_band_steering_ioctl: ioctl failed, cmd: 45) and qca_get_phy_cap_info errors, suggesting a breakdown in communication between the firmware and the network chipset.

  6. Crucial Detail: When the Ethernet cable is disconnected and the Deco operates solely via Wireless Backhaul, the eth1.591 error disappears completely, and the network stabilizes significantly

 

Can someone help me to understanding if I can ignore this error or if this can cause problems in my network? Or even someone from Deco help me to understand if this can be a defect of my product.

Hi, can I have the model number as well as the firmware version of the main Deco?

Did you enable the Guest network on the Deco? VLAN 591 is used to separate the Guest network from the Main WiFi network.

Have you noticed any abnormal performance issues on the Deco X50-outdoor?
